Increased Circulation
Long hours sitting at a desk can cause circulation to slow. Utilizing an under-desk treadmill can improve blood flow and oxygen levels to the brain and other areas of the body, which increases energy levels and reduce fatigue.
Numerous studies have demonstrated that walking while working can help promote weight loss. In a study published in 2013, researchers followed 36 participants over the course of an entire year to study how the use of a walking desk treadmill would affect their weight. Researchers found that participants who utilized a treadmill and desk combination over the course of a year lost an average 1.4 kilograms (3 pounds). The average obese participant lost 3.4 kilograms 7.5 pounds over the same time frame.

Reduced Risk of Heart Disease
Sitting for extended periods of time each day has been shown to increase the risk of health issues like Type 2 diabetes, back pain and heart disease. Under-the-desk treadmills provide a convenient solution to combat this issue by allowing you to engage into a little exercise while working.
Using a treadmill desk allows you to work at your computer, use the phone, and perform other office tasks while walking at a very slow pace (most are adjustable between 1-5 mph). Airmet states that it takes a bit of practice to master these tasks while walking. However, once you've mastered it, you'll be able perform any task you normally do in an office.
In a recent randomized controlled study, folding treadmill desk desks have been found to decrease sedentary hours and improve cardiovascular health in those who work in sedentary positions. This study is in line with prior research that has found that treadmill desks are associated with positive changes in energy expenditure, sedentary behaviour and cardiometabolic health compared to sitting in a typical office.
Other studies have also proven that under-the desk treadmills can burn calories. These include studies that show a link between sitting for long periods of time and negative metabolic consequences like an increase in blood sugar, body fat, low HDL ("good") and high cholesterol levels, and increased levels of glucose (Batchelder and Washington, 2021). It is important to remember that, although treadmills at the desk may be an effective way to add some activity to your daily routine, they shouldn't be the sole source of exercise, particularly if you are aiming for the recommended 10,000 steps per day.
One possible drawback of the treadmill desk is that it could cause motion sickness in some individuals, particularly when they've never used a treadmill before or are not accustomed to being upright while working at computers. In addition to that, if your desk is set at a height that is not appropriate for your body, it may contribute to posture and/or back problems over an extended period of time. This is why it is recommended to start by walking pad for standing desk for a short period during work and gradually increase the amount of time you spend.
Weight Loss
Walking treadmills are a great way to burn calories without sacrificing efficiency. Alternating your work schedule for brisk walking can increase your metabolism and help you shed weight while increasing blood circulation. It can even prevent varicose veins and reduce leg pain. Integrate an under-desk treadmill into your routine in the morning for a 20-minute walk and start your day with a jumpstart in energy.
A recent study has found that people who use treadmills at their desks consume an additional 100-130 calories per hour compared to those who just sit. It may not seem like a lot, but it adds up over time. When coupled with a healthy lifestyle and regular exercise, a walking treadmill at work can promote weight loss.
